A specialist engineering company within advanced machining technologies is looking for a Field Service Engineer to support installation, maintenance and servicing of high-precision EDM, Laser and STEM drilling systems used in aerospace and turbine manufacturing.

The role will involve:

  • Service, maintenance and repair of advanced machine systems
  • Fault-finding on mechanical, electrical and pneumatic systems
  • Machine alignment and calibration to high tolerances
  • Customer support and training onsite and in-house
  • UK and occasional international travel

Looking for engineers with:

  • Experience working on industrial, electromechanical or CNC machinery
  • Strong fault-finding and troubleshooting skills
  • Ability to read electrical schematics
  • Good customer-facing communication skills
  • Independent and proactive approach

What's on offer:

  • £35,000 - £50,000 salary
  • Company vehicle
  • Bonus scheme
  • Pension
  • Ongoing training and development
  • Early finish Fridays
  • Permanent position

Ideal for Service Engineers, Maintenance Engineers or CNC/Automation Engineers looking to work with cutting-edge aerospace manufacturing technology.
